[excel] How can I URL encode a string in Excel VBA?

Is there a built-in way to URL encode a string in Excel VBA or do I need to hand roll this functionality?

Similar to Michael-O's code, only without need to reference (late bind) and with less one line .
* I read, that in excel 2013 it can be done more easily like so: WorksheetFunction.EncodeUrl(InputString)

Public Function encodeURL(str As String)
    Dim ScriptEngine As Object
    Dim encoded As String

    Set ScriptEngine = CreateObject("scriptcontrol")
    ScriptEngine.Language = "JScript"

    encoded = ScriptEngine.Run("encodeURIComponent", str)

    encodeURL = encoded
End Function

The accepted answer's code stopped on a Unicode error in Access 2013, so I wrote a function for myself with high readability that should follow RFC 3986 according to Davis Peixoto, and cause minimal trouble in various environments.

Note: The percent sign itself must be replaced first, or it will double-encode any previously encoded characters. Replacing space with + was added, not to conform with RFC 3986, but to provide links that don't break due to formatting. It is optional.

Public Function URLEncode(str As Variant) As String
    Dim i As Integer, sChar() As String, sPerc() As String
    sChar = Split("%|!|*|'|(|)|;|:|@|&|=|+|$|,|/|?|#|[|]| ", "|")
    sPerc = Split("%25 %21 %2A %27 %28 %29 %3B %3A %40 %26 %3D %2B %24 %2C %2F %3F %23 %5B %5D +", " ")
    URLEncode = Nz(str)
    For i = 0 To 19
        URLEncode = Replace(URLEncode, sChar(i), sPerc(i))
    Next i
End Function

Same as WorksheetFunction.EncodeUrl with UTF-8 support:

Public Function EncodeURL(url As String) As String
  Dim buffer As String, i As Long, c As Long, n As Long
  buffer = String$(Len(url) * 12, "%")

  For i = 1 To Len(url)
    c = AscW(Mid$(url, i, 1)) And 65535

    Select Case c
      Case 48 To 57, 65 To 90, 97 To 122, 45, 46, 95  ' Unescaped 0-9A-Za-z-._ '
        n = n + 1
        Mid$(buffer, n) = ChrW(c)
      Case Is <= 127            ' Escaped UTF-8 1 bytes U+0000 to U+007F '
        n = n + 3
        Mid$(buffer, n - 1) = Right$(Hex$(256 + c), 2)
      Case Is <= 2047           ' Escaped UTF-8 2 bytes U+0080 to U+07FF '
        n = n + 6
        Mid$(buffer, n - 4) = Hex$(192 + (c \ 64))
        Mid$(buffer, n - 1) = Hex$(128 + (c Mod 64))
      Case 55296 To 57343       ' Escaped UTF-8 4 bytes U+010000 to U+10FFFF '
        i = i + 1
        c = 65536 + (c Mod 1024) * 1024 + (AscW(Mid$(url, i, 1)) And 1023)
        n = n + 12
        Mid$(buffer, n - 10) = Hex$(240 + (c \ 262144))
        Mid$(buffer, n - 7) = Hex$(128 + ((c \ 4096) Mod 64))
        Mid$(buffer, n - 4) = Hex$(128 + ((c \ 64) Mod 64))
        Mid$(buffer, n - 1) = Hex$(128 + (c Mod 64))
      Case Else                 ' Escaped UTF-8 3 bytes U+0800 to U+FFFF '
        n = n + 9
        Mid$(buffer, n - 7) = Hex$(224 + (c \ 4096))
        Mid$(buffer, n - 4) = Hex$(128 + ((c \ 64) Mod 64))
        Mid$(buffer, n - 1) = Hex$(128 + (c Mod 64))
    End Select
  Next

  EncodeURL = Left$(buffer, n)
End Function

One more solution via htmlfile ActiveX:

Function EncodeUriComponent(strText)
    Static objHtmlfile As Object
    If objHtmlfile Is Nothing Then
        Set objHtmlfile = CreateObject("htmlfile")
        objHtmlfile.parentWindow.execScript "function encode(s) {return encodeURIComponent(s)}", "jscript"
    End If
    EncodeUriComponent = objHtmlfile.parentWindow.encode(strText)
End Function

Declaring htmlfile DOM document object as static variable gives the only small delay when called first time due to init, and makes this function very fast for numerous calls, e. g. for me it converts the string of 100 chars length 100000 times in 2 seconds approx..

For the sake of bringing this up to date, since Excel 2013 there is now a built-in way of encoding URLs using the worksheet function ENCODEURL.

To use it in your VBA code you just need to call

EncodedUrl = WorksheetFunction.EncodeUrl(InputString)

Version of the above supporting UTF8:

Private Const CP_UTF8 = 65001

#If VBA7 Then
  Private Declare PtrSafe Function WideCharToMultiByte Lib "kernel32" ( _
    ByVal CodePage As Long, _
    ByVal dwFlags As Long, _
    ByVal lpWideCharStr As LongPtr, _
    ByVal cchWideChar As Long, _
    ByVal lpMultiByteStr As LongPtr, _
    ByVal cbMultiByte As Long, _
    ByVal lpDefaultChar As Long, _
    ByVal lpUsedDefaultChar As Long _
    ) As Long
#Else
  Private Declare Function WideCharToMultiByte Lib "kernel32" ( _
    ByVal CodePage As Long, _
    ByVal dwFlags As Long, _
    ByVal lpWideCharStr As Long, _
    ByVal cchWideChar As Long, _
    ByVal lpMultiByteStr As Long, _
    ByVal cbMultiByte As Long, _
    ByVal lpDefaultChar As Long, _
    ByVal lpUsedDefaultChar As Long _
    ) As Long
#End If

Public Function UTF16To8(ByVal UTF16 As String) As String
Dim sBuffer As String
Dim lLength As Long
If UTF16 <> "" Then
    #If VBA7 Then
        lLength = WideCharToMultiByte(CP_UTF8, 0, CLngPtr(StrPtr(UTF16)), -1, 0, 0, 0, 0)
    #Else
        lLength = WideCharToMultiByte(CP_UTF8, 0, StrPtr(UTF16), -1, 0, 0, 0, 0)
    #End If
    sBuffer = Space$(lLength)
    #If VBA7 Then
        lLength = WideCharToMultiByte(CP_UTF8, 0, CLngPtr(StrPtr(UTF16)), -1, CLngPtr(StrPtr(sBuffer)), LenB(sBuffer), 0, 0)
    #Else
        lLength = WideCharToMultiByte(CP_UTF8, 0, StrPtr(UTF16), -1, StrPtr(sBuffer), LenB(sBuffer), 0, 0)
    #End If
    sBuffer = StrConv(sBuffer, vbUnicode)
    UTF16To8 = Left$(sBuffer, lLength - 1)
Else
    UTF16To8 = ""
End If
End Function

Public Function URLEncode( _
   StringVal As String, _
   Optional SpaceAsPlus As Boolean = False, _
   Optional UTF8Encode As Boolean = True _
) As String

Dim StringValCopy As String: StringValCopy = IIf(UTF8Encode, UTF16To8(StringVal), StringVal)
Dim StringLen As Long: StringLen = Len(StringValCopy)

If StringLen > 0 Then
    ReDim Result(StringLen) As String
    Dim I As Long, CharCode As Integer
    Dim Char As String, Space As String

  If SpaceAsPlus Then Space = "+" Else Space = "%20"

  For I = 1 To StringLen
    Char = Mid$(StringValCopy, I, 1)
    CharCode = Asc(Char)
    Select Case CharCode
      Case 97 To 122, 65 To 90, 48 To 57, 45, 46, 95, 126
        Result(I) = Char
      Case 32
        Result(I) = Space
      Case 0 To 15
        Result(I) = "%0" & Hex(CharCode)
      Case Else
        Result(I) = "%" & Hex(CharCode)
    End Select
  Next I
  URLEncode = Join(Result, "")

End If
End Function
